In any matter, but not involving any order Sections 25, 26 and 27, which call for any approval, concurrence or clearance by the Government, the mere fact that the’Board has passed. any resolution would not entitle the chief executive or any other officer or servant or agent of the Board to execute the" The T.N. Water (Prevention and Control of Pollution) Rules, 1983 6 same expert after getting such approval, concurrence or clearance by the Government. In all such matters the Board shall be bound by the decision or order of the Government.
